Behind the Wings: Recruiting top talent for the military and beyond

Twenty-year military veteran and Piedmont Recruiter Rob Taylor knows firsthand the challenges that military members face when seeking employment in the civilian world. When he separated from the military, working for an organization that supports hiring veterans was important to him. As a corporate recruiter, he leans on his previous recruiting experience in the military to find top talent and takes pride in helping people reach the next step in their career.

29 Fantastic Big Country Restaurants Outside of Abilene You Must Eat At

While Abilene is the biggest city in The Big Country, it's not your only source for awesome cuisine. In fact, you can take a short little drive in any direction to sample some amazing restaurants that feature everything from Tex-Mex to Homestyle cooking and everything in between.
